Kat Liu | Spotify’s outage of 8.3.2022, explained

Spotify had one of its most disruptive outages in recent history on 8.3.2022 CET, which resulted in over an hour of downtime and users getting logged out. As luck would have it, I was on-call for the very first time for the User platform tribe. I helped where I could, but mostly watched in awe as a flurry of teams came online after-hours to work together to debug and mitigate the issue. Here, I’ll talk about the this incident, including symptoms, root causes, aftereffects, and takeaways.

 

 

Matt Jarvis | Choose your open source package like you choose a hotel

Securing our software supply chains has become one of the biggest stories of recent years. From code injection to typo squatting, bad actors are realising that getting code into the upstream supply chain may be an easier route than targeting vulnerabilities in downstream applications. So how do we manage this in open source communities? Here, I will introduce the problem space of software supply chain issues in open source package libraries and how tools like Advisor can help you make informed choices.

 

Hannah Foxwell | DevOps or DevX – Lessons We Learned Shifting Left the Wrong Way

In 2010 the DevOps movement set about solving the blockage on the path to production. The Wall of Confusion! Developers would throw new software releases, features, and products over the wall to operations who were tasked with supporting these apps in production. We have been tearing down the wall of confusion for a decade and we have learnt a thing or two along the way. In this talk I will reflect on how we often “shift left” the wrong way, and how we might approach this familiar problem in new ways that set our teams up for success.
